Soundly Relate Poem by Mehta Hasmukh Amathaal

Soundly Relate



Bury the past
And last
Against future
That is secured

No one likes autumn
It adds concern
We need cold
As spring opens its fold

But that falls in winter
And it is too severe
Very energetic
Youthful with magic

It has gone
And damage is done
When shall it come back again?
I feel punch and pain

Le m brace for tomorrow
That shall allow
Me to welcome autumn
I shall accept its knock and not condemn
